MCC is managed by a chief executive officer, appointed by the President with the advice and consent of the Senate, and is overseen by a Board of Directors. The Secretary of State serves as board chair and the Secretary of the Treasury as vice-chair. Other board members are the U. S. Trade Representative, the Administrator of the U. S. Agency for International Development, the Chief Executive Officer of MCC, and up to four Senate-confirmed nongovernmental members appointed by the President from lists of individuals submitted by congressional leadership. MCC?s model of providing foreign aid is based on a set of core principles deemed essential for effective development assistance, including good governance, country ownership, focus on results, and transparency.
